**Q: The Snapgrain thumbnail queue is stuck — what do I do?**

A: Check the Snapgrain worker panel first; most stalls clear after a worker restart. If the queue stays frozen over 30 minutes, escalate to the media team. To drain the queue manually in an emergency, open the Snapgrain operator console, which requires the recovery passphrase listed directly below this answer.

strongbox words: framir-keliel-drueth-briir-zorwyn-norius

Ticket: ChipGate readers dropping DB connections at Larkfield Marathon

Readers at mats 3 and 7 intermittently fail to persist split times. Symptoms: timeout after 30s, retries exhaust, local buffer fills. Root cause so far: pool exhaustion on the timing database during peak crossings. Workaround: raise pool max to 50 and restart the reader agent. New folks: reproduce in staging first. The staging readers authenticate with the connection string below.

database URL for bahop-yagep: mssql://sildor_svc:35ha7jz@db-fb6d.nelvrodyn.example:5432/casath

// Fixture for the Tarnview export retry path, per last week's sync.
// Simulates three consecutive 503s from the Covelight archive service,
// then a success on attempt four. Backoff is capped at 30s so the test
// finishes quickly; production caps at 10 minutes. The dead-letter
// branch is covered separately in fixture 12. Note the retry worker
// re-authenticates on every attempt rather than reusing the original
// session, which is why the fixture needs its own credential.
// Requests in this fixture authenticate with the token below.

login token, yajeg-fawif: eyJhbGciOiJIUzI1NiIsInR5cCI6IkpXVCJ9.eyJzdWIiOiIEdPQYnZXaZIn0.HSRTnYZBx0Qc

INTERNAL MEMO — Finance Team Only

Re: Term Sheet from Caldrey Systems

Caldrey's revised term sheet arrived Tuesday. Key points: a three-year supply commitment, volume rebates tiered at 8% and 12%, and an exclusivity clause covering the Velmora product line. Lena Harwick has flagged the exclusivity language as potentially restrictive given our pipeline with other partners. Please model cash impact under both tiers before Friday's review. Our position going into negotiations is noted below.

board note of kahag-baguf: The finance team signed off on a budget of $419.2 million for Project Gorvan.